Researchers at Anthropic have identified internal 'emotion-like signals,' dubbed 'emotion vectors,' within their AI model, Claude. These signals are reported to play a crucial role in shaping the decision-making processes of large language models, offering new insights into AI behavior.

Anthropic's Breakthrough in AI Behavior Analysis

New research from Anthropic indicates that large language models, such as their Claude AI, are influenced by internal 'emotion vectors.' These emotion-like signals are believed to guide how the AI processes information and ultimately makes decisions, highlighting a complex internal dynamic within advanced artificial intelligence systems. This discovery could have significant implications for understanding and developing more sophisticated and context-aware AI.
